-plasm,
- a combining form with the meanings "living substance,'' "tissue,'' "substance of a cell,'' used in the formation of compound words:endoplasm;neoplasm;cytoplasm.
- combining form representing Greek plásma. See plasma
plasmo-,
- a combining form representing plasma or cytoplasm in compound words:plasmolysis.
- combining form, representing Greek plásma. See plasma, -o-
